Before John F Kennedy became President of the United States, he was a United States Senator and a Congressman. He was elected to the House of Representatives in 1946, and then elected to the U.S. Senate (beating Henry Cabot Lodge, Jr.) in 1952.

John F. Kennedy was elected to the U.S. House of Representatives three times (1946, 1948 & 1950), to the U.S. Senate twice (1952 & 1958) and to the U.S. Presidency once (1960). He was assassinated during his first presidential term.

John F. Kennedy served three terms as a member of the United States House of Representatives from 1947 to 1953 before being elected to the U.S. Senate in 1952. He served in the Senate until 1960 when he was elected as the 35th President of the United States.
